Notre Dames Spring Practice: Injury Updates and Blue-Gold Game Preview
Notre Dame head coach Marcus Freeman announced that two key players, Jason Onye and Nick Reddish, will undergo surgery, sidelining them for the rest of spring practice and fall camp, respectively. Onye, a sixth-year senior, has been dominating spring practices but will now focus on healing. Reddish, a freshman nickelback, showed promise but will miss the Blue-Gold Game on April 25th. The team remains mostly healthy, with only minor injuries reported.
